How are the concepts of chromosome, chromatin and chromatids related? In which phase of the cell cycle does DNA duplicate?
Chromatin is a set of filamentous DNA molecules dispersed in the karyoplasm forming euchromatin and heterochromatin portions. Every chromatin filament is a complete chromosome (a DNA molecule, or double helix). The chromatin of the human somatic cell is produced by 46 DNA molecules (22 homologous chromosomes and 1 pair of sex chromosomes).
